FED CHALLENGE COMPETITION
The FED CHALLENGE promotes economic literacy by asking PHS students to analyze economic conditions and recommend an appropriate course for monetary policy in a 15-minute. The FED CHALLENGE encourages the development of important skills such as: research and analysis; decision-making; argument formulation; and effective communication.
EURO CHALLENGE COMPETITION
The EURO CHALLENGE is an exciting educational opportunity for students to make presentations answering specific questions about the European economy as a whole and the single currency, the euro. In 2006, PHS students placed 2nd and received $5,000 in scholarships in the EURO CHALLENGE.
JUNIOR ACHIEVEMENT JOB SHADOWING
JUNIOR ACHIEVEMENT introduces students to careers through one-day, on-site orientations. . The program helps PHS students apply job-related skills, develop workplace competencies and observe how each person plays an important role in the operation of a local business.

AP ECONOMICS FIELD TRIP
PHS students visit the Federal Reserve Bank of New York, the largest of the twelve regional banks where monetary policy in the United States is implemented. Students also visit the New York Mercantile Exchange, the largest physical commodity futures exchange.
